Cesael "Shaq" Delos Santos is a Filipino volleyball coach who was head coach of the Cignal HD Spikers of the Premier Volleyball League.
Delos Santos attended the Far Eastern University (FEU). [1]
Delos Santos worked as an assistant coach for the University of Santo Tomas (UST) Golden Tigresses. He became head coach in 2008, after coach August Santamaria suffered from a mild stroke. [2] He resigned from UST in April 2011. [3] He left to coach for his alma matter. [1]
Delos Santos coached the FEU women's team to three Final Four appearances from Season 77 to 80 (2014–2017). [4]
In August 2022, Delos Santos was appointed as head coach of the University of the Philippines Fighting Maroons women's team. [4]
Delos Santos has coached in the Philippine Super Liga (PSL). He was head coach of the Petron Blaze Spikers from 2016 to 2019, helping the team clinch four titles in four competitions namely the 2017 All-Filipino, 2018 Grand Prix and All-Filipino, and the 2019 Grand Prix Conferences. [5]
In 2017, he led a PSL selection team in the 2017 Annual Princess Maha Chakri Sirindhorn’s Cup Volleyball Tournament in Sisaket, Thailand. [6]
PSL side Cignal HD Spikers tapped Delos Santos as an assistant coach to Edgar Barroga in January 2020. [7] [8] In March 2021, he was elevated as head coach of the Cignal HD Spikers after Barroga's departure. He became the team's first coach in the Premier Volleyball League (PVL) after Cignal left the PSL. [9]
In 2018, Delos Santos was appointed as head coach of the Philippines women's national team replacing Ramil de Jesus. [10]
The Premier Volleyball League (PVL) is a women's professional volleyball league in the Philippines organized by Sports Vision Management Group, Inc. The league began in 2004 as the Shakey's V-League, a women's collegiate league. Since 2011, the league became open to participation of corporate clubs and other non-collegiate teams.

The Philippine Super Liga was a non-professional corporate club women's volleyball league in the Philippines. It was first organized by SportsCore Event Management and Consultancy, Inc. and later owned by Athletic Events & Sports Management Group (ACES), Inc. The league was envisioned to provide former collegiate players a league with which they can continue with their volleyball career.
The Petron Blaze Spikers were a professional women's volleyball team that played in the Philippine Super Liga (PSL) from 2013 to 2020. After the cancellation of the 2020 season of the PSL due to the COVID-19 pandemic in 2020, the team took a leave of absence from the league and released all its players. The team was owned by Petron Corporation. The company's involvement in volleyball began in 2002 when it established the Petron Ladies Beach Volleyball Tournament.

Aiza Maizo-Pontillas is a Filipina professional volleyball player. She was a former member and team captain of the UST Golden Tigresses, and a member of the Philippines women's national volleyball team. She led the España-based squad to its 16th and, as of 2018, latest championship in the University Athletic Association of the Philippines (UAAP) league. She was a Shakey's V-League (SVL) three-time Finals and two-time Season Most Valuable Player. Maizo is known for bagging several best-of awards in almost all volleyball skill departments in UAAP and SVL, excluding setting and digging. She is also known as the first Filipina in the entire franchise of SVL to take both Finals and Season MVP in a single conference twice.
